Montreal to Delhi Direct: Is Air Canada's Premium Worth It?

Complete analysis of Air Canada's YUL-DEL direct route. We break down prices, aircraft, service quality, and whether the premium over connecting flights is justified.

Quick Answer

Air Canada's direct Montreal-Delhi flight costs CAD $4,500-$6,200 for business class - about $600-$900 more than connecting via Dubai or Doha. For the 14-hour time savings and lie-flat sleep, most travelers find it worth the premium for eastbound overnight flights.

The YUL-DEL Direct Route

Air Canada operates 3-4 weekly direct flights from Montreal (YUL) to Delhi (DEL) using the Boeing 787-9 Dreamliner. The flight time is approximately 13.5-14 hours eastbound and 15-16 hours westbound due to prevailing winds.

Direct vs Connecting: The Real Comparison

FactorDirect (Air Canada)Via Dubai/Doha
Total Travel Time14 hours18-22 hours
Business Class PriceCAD $5,200 avgCAD $4,400 avg
Premium Saved$0$800 avg
Time Saved4-8 hoursN/A
Value per Hour Saved$100-$200/hourN/A

When Direct is Worth It

  • Overnight eastbound flights - maximize sleep time
  • Business travelers with limited time
  • Travelers who dislike connections
  • Those with tight return schedules
  • Families with young children

When to Choose Connecting

  • Budget is the priority over time
  • You want to experience Gulf carrier lounges
  • Westbound daytime flights (sleep less critical)
  • You enjoy breaking up the journey
  • Emirates/Qatar award space is available
